Output 5866c5733a3c213dd1322422ad34abf8ef65bf3f508fd282921fb7cfb062d7c8:1

value
3492277000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f91da90a20403d1298f7e8a9d33bf178207fc1a OP_EQUAL
address
MNStQ2d6Kf593VPqSiBhxcWZFXQeBfSB8X
transaction
5866c5733a3c213dd1322422ad34abf8ef65bf3f508fd282921fb7cfb062d7c8
spent
true